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 4 whole Bananas
  • 4 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 1 cup Brown sugar
  • 0.5 cup He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 0.25 teaspoons Ground cinnamon (optional)
  • 1 pinch Salt
  • 1 tablespoon Vegetable oil

Directions

Step 1

Peel the bananas and slice them diagonally into 1/2-inch thick pieces. Set aside.

Step 2

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il and 2 tablespoons of butter. Swirl the pan until the butter is melted and bubbling.

Step 3

Carefully add the banana slices in a single layer. Sauté for about 2-3 minutes, until they develop a light golden crust. Flip the slices gently and cook the other side for an additional 2 minutes. Remove the bananas from the skillet and set aside on a plate.

Step 4

In the same skillet, add the remaining 2 tablespoons of butter and allow it to melt. Stir in the brown sugar and mix until combined, about 1 minute.

Step 5

Slowly pour in the heavy cream while stirring continuously. Let the mixture simmer for 2-3 minutes until it thickens slightly.

Step 6

Add the vanilla extract, a pinch of salt, and the ground cinnamon (if using). Stir to combine and remove from heat.

Step 7

Place the sautéed bananas back into the skillet and gently coat them in the caramel sauce.

Step 8

Serve immediately, either on their own or as a topping for vanilla ice cream, pancakes, or waffles.
